Take a cab to the airport when you get off the ship and get a cheap rental car for the day (if you're lucky you may be able to check in with your airline that morning and check your bags so you don't have to haul them around all day). There's tons of public beaches in the area. I love Deerfield Beach, which is maybe a 20-30 minute drive from FLL - gorgeous, public beach with loads of places to eat and shop.

Or find a hotel that will sell you a day pass. It's a pain lugging the bags around.

 

Ft. Lauderdale airport is so crowded. We fly Southwest, and that terminal has several airlines that refuse to let you check in till 3 or 4 hours before your flight.

People in all the chairs, luggage everywhere. People laying on the floor - it's almost impossible to even walk thru the check-in area. Virtually no services there till you get thru security.

it has been 5 years ago since we did this, but we were able to check our luggage at the airport with a luggage storage company for like $25.00 a person, not with the airline. We then took a taxi to the water taxi stop, and took the water taxi throughout the intercoastal waterway in Ft. Lauderdale. Then took a cab back to the airport, claimed our bags, and checking in with our airline. As I said this was over 5 years ago, so I don't have the exact details. Go to Ft. Lauderdale's Airport website and check if they still offer this luggage service. Then go to Ft. Lauderdale water taxi and see where the stops are. I believe we got on at the stop closest to the airport. It was all very doable and VERY a very enjoyable day. I don't think our flight was until early evening though.
